B.A. (Hons) Film and Screen Production Program offered by Regent’s University
The BA (Hons) Film and Screen Production program at Regent's University in the UK is an exciting and comprehensive course designed to provide students with the necessary skills and knowledge to excel in the film and screen production industry.
Throughout the program, students are exposed to a wide range of practical and theoretical aspects of film and screen production, allowing them to develop a well-rounded understanding of the industry. The curriculum covers various areas such as cinematography, directing, editing, screenwriting, production management, and post-production.
One of the key strengths of this program is its emphasis on practical learning. Students have access to state-of-the-art facilities, including professional-grade equipment and industry-standard software, enabling them to gain hands-on experience and produce high-quality film and screen projects.
Regent's University also offers excellent networking opportunities for students. The program frequently invites guest speakers from the industry, providing valuable insights and connections. Additionally, students have the opportunity to collaborate with other creative disciplines within the university, fostering a multidisciplinary approach to their work.
Furthermore, the location of Regent's University in London offers an added advantage. As one of the world's major hubs for film and screen production, students have access to a vibrant creative community, renowned film festivals, production companies, and a wealth of cultural resources. This proximity to the industry enhances students' opportunities for internships, industry placements, and future career prospects.
Career Opportunities after doing this course:
Filmmaker/Director: Use your skills and knowledge gained from the course to direct and create your own films. This could involve working on short films, feature films, documentaries, or even television shows.
Cinematographer: Apply your understanding of visual storytelling and camera techniques to capture stunning visuals as a cinematographer. You can work closely with directors to translate their vision into compelling imagery.
Film Editor: Utilize your proficiency in editing software and storytelling techniques to piece together footage, create sequences, and refine the overall narrative of a film. As an editor, you play a crucial role in shaping the final product.
Screenwriter: Develop your storytelling abilities and write scripts for films, TV shows, or web series. You can create captivating characters, engaging plots, and memorable dialogues that bring stories to life.
Producer: Take on the responsibility of overseeing the production process, managing budgets, coordinating logistics, and ensuring smooth operations. Producers play a vital role in bringing projects to fruition.
Production Designer/Art Director: Use your creativity and understanding of visual aesthetics to design and create the overall look and feel of a film. This involves conceptualizing sets, choosing props, and collaborating with various departments to achieve the desired visual atmosphere.
Sound Designer: Work with audio equipment and techniques to enhance the auditory experience of a film. From recording on-set dialogue to creating sound effects and designing soundscapes, your work contributes to the immersive nature of the final product.
Film Distributor/Marketing Executive: Apply your knowledge of the film industry to promote and distribute films to the right audience. You can work with distribution companies or marketing agencies to create effective strategies for maximizing a film's reach and success.
Film Critic/Journalist: Combine your passion for film with your communication skills by becoming a film critic or journalist. You can write reviews, analyze films, interview industry professionals, and contribute to film publications or media outlets.
Film Educator: Share your expertise by teaching film-making courses or workshops. This allows you to inspire and educate aspiring filmmakers, passing on your knowledge and experience to the next generation of creative minds.
